From 03f09169d8f7ad84601dcf4c17e009be53ac94e8 Mon Sep 17 00:00:00 2001 From: Trevor Gross Date: Sat, 28 Sep 2024 18:11:38 -0400 Subject: [PATCH] Ungate tests that were skipped due to a broken implementation The upstream issue [1] has been resolved so we can enable these tests again. [1]: https://github.com/rust-lang/compiler-builtins/issues/616 --- testcrate/src/bench.rs |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/testcrate/src/bench.rs b/testcrate/src/bench.rs index 798be6579..f5da1f3ae 100644 --- a/testcrate/src/bench.rs +++ b/testcrate/src/bench.rs @@ -82,12 +82,9 @@ pub fn skip_sys_checks(test_name: &str) -> bool { /// Still run benchmarks/tests but don't check correctness between compiler-builtins and /// assembly functions -pub fn skip_asm_checks(test_name: &str) -> bool { - // FIXME(f16_f128): rounding error - // - const SKIPPED: &[&str] = &["mul_f32", "mul_f64"]; - - SKIPPED.contains(&test_name) +pub fn skip_asm_checks(_test_name: &str) -> bool { + // Nothing to skip at this time + false } /// Create a comparison of the system symbol, compiler_builtins, and optionally handwritten